Met Police Christmas Tree Appeal 2023

The Metropolitan Police’s Christmas Tree Appeal enables people to donate presents online for children in the care system across London. All 32 boroughs in London take part in the appeal. To donate to this worthy appeal go to www.metchristmastreeappeal.org/donate .

Public funding for defibrillators

The Department for Health and Social Care has launched a fund to help fund public accessible defibrillators. Applications are now open for the £1 million Defibrillator Community Automated External Defibrillators (AED) fund. This will provide 2,000 new public access defibrillators for communities across England. Anyone can apply
